Membership tiers and benefits

All Members receive the following core benefits:

  • Directly shape the future of OSM US with voting rights in our annual elections
  • Receive exclusive discounts on OSM US events
  • Can share thoughts and feedback directly with the team through Member Town Halls
  • Can apply for the President’s Volunteer Service Award & OpenStreetMap US Microgrants

Become a Member now, for only $20 per year

Additional membership tiers are available that provide additional benefits.

Supporting Members ($75/year) receive a 25% discount on State of the Map US. Become a Supporting Member

Professional Members ($150/year) receive a 25% discount on State of the Map US and invites to professional development events. Become a Professional Member

Donor Members ($200/year) receive a 30% discount on State of the Map US, invites to professional development events, and a special thank you on our website. Become a Donor Member

Sustaining Members ($500/year) receive a 35% discount on State of the Map US, invites to professional development events, a special thank you on our website, and a special thank you at State of the Map US. Become a Sustaining Member

Academic Members ($15/year) receive early notification for conference scholarships. This tier is limited to those with .edu email addresses. Become an Academic Member

What does my membership support?

  • The maintenance and further development of critical tech in the OSM ecosystem including OSMCha, MapRoulette, OpenHistoricalMap, Field Papers, the OSM US Tasking Manager, and the TeachOSM Tasking Manager.
  • Innovative and community-lead projects and tools such as OSM Americana, SliceOSM, and OSM Merge.
  • OSM US Working Groups convening private, nonprofit, government, and individual collaborators to advance open mapping across education, pedestrian accessibility, outdoor recreation, and more.
  • Programs expanding the adoption of OpenStreetMap across the US, including the Trails Stewardship Initiative, TeachOSM, Mapping for Impact, and Public Domain Map .
  • The OSM US Slack with over 7,700 fellow mappers and 280 channels.
  • Events like Mapping USA, State of the Map US, and Mappy Hours.
